Experience Manager (EM) at Ulta Beauty is a leadership role focused on delivering top-line sales growth across services, boutiques, and retail, while maintaining exceptional guest experience and satisfaction. The EM leads a team including stylists, estheticians, guest coordinators (select locations), Assistant Services Managers (select stores), Sales Managers and boutique leads, aligning with Ulta Beauty’s mission, vision, and values. The EM is responsible for Net Promoter Score (NPS) and guest experience, driving performance, people development, and process adherence to achieve store goals. Principal Duties & Responsibilities
(Essential Job Functions) The EM champions Ulta Beauty’s mission, vision, and values and performs the following duties and responsibilities, as well as other assigned tasks: Promote a culture of accountability to meet or exceed store goals related to services, boutiques, retail sales, guest loyalty, payroll, omni-channel, and retail shrink as set by Ulta Beauty. Drive profitability through operational excellence, top-line sales growth, and expense control. Leverage store forecast and payroll budgets to support scheduling and communicate needs to the General Manager to maximize productivity and meet sales and payroll targets. Address underperforming metrics in services, boutiques, retail sales, loyalty, store visits, and audits by developing improvement strategies using company programs and tools. Support direct reports in developing and maintaining clienteles. Perform makeup applications, skincare analysis, and product demonstrations to drive sales and guest service. Stay informed on industry trends and products; be knowledgeable about ingredients and benefits to better serve guests. Maintain prompt, regular attendance and enforce Ulta Beauty attendance policy. People
Attract, hire, retain, and source a diverse team for the salon and boutiques; address staffing needs and open positions. Build an engaged team aligned with Ulta Beauty brand through collaboration, communication, and coaching to drive guest loyalty. Create an inclusive environment encouraging associate growth and engagement. Support development, training, feedback, coaching, performance reviews, and succession planning to enable continuous development and sales performance. Participate in ongoing training to enable professional development and sales performance. Establish professional relationships with peers and brand partners to achieve sales and service goals. Model teamwork and guest service excellence; provide clear direction and share best practices. Execute the Guest Engagement Leader program through ownership, coaching, and leading a helpful guest experience to drive APG metrics. Process
Be knowledgeable of and ensure compliance with Ulta Beauty policies, procedures, and standards, including Infection Control Policy. Adhere to Ulta Beauty’s dress code. Use scheduling tools to create and adjust schedules, manage attendance, and deploy the right associates to optimize guest experience and sales while controlling loss. Use task management tools to prioritize workload, including product and marketing resets, pricing updates, inventory tasks, cleaning, and replenishment. Protect company assets and minimize loss by meeting store standards and procedures, including safety, inventory control, cash management, and loss prevention. Manage day-to-day inventory control processes and theft reporting as needed. Support continuous improvement through adoption of company initiatives and technology, communicate expectations, and ensure task execution. Use company programs and resources to drive store improvements; communicate trends and opportunities to field leadership. Qualifications
Education Bachelor’s degree is preferred; Cosmetology license and/or cosmetology management license where required by state law. Experience 2-3+ years of relevant, fast-paced retail management or equivalent experience; financial management including driving top-line sales, data interpretation, payroll budgeting, and expense control; cosmetology management with advanced service knowledge and regulatory awareness; retail management including inventory and service culture; leadership in attracting, developing, and motivating talent. Skills Proficient with basic technology (POS, Microsoft Office, Apple devices); excellent written and verbal communication; strong collaboration and interpersonal skills; strong organizational skills; ability to work under pressure and adapt to change. Special Position Requirements Flexible, full-time schedule including days, evenings, weekends, and holidays; attend corporate meetings and conferences. Working Conditions
Continuous mobility throughout the store during shift Frequent standing, bending, reaching, and twisting Frequent lifting up to 25 lbs Frequent manipulation of objects and use of computer/phone The company will engage in an interactive process to determine reasonable accommodations for associates with disabilities if needed. Compensation and Benefits Pay range: $27.00 - $34.00 per hour, with eligibility for additional compensation under the company bonus plan. Full-time employees are eligible for health, dental, vision, life, and disability benefits; part-time employees are eligible for dental, vision, life, and disability benefits.
